ປະສົມປະສານພິມ ADO IsolationLevel
ການອະທິບາຍ ແລະ ການນໍາໃຊ້
ປະສົມປະສານພິມາມີຜົນງານທີ່ສາມາດກະຕຸມຫຼືກັບຄືນຄວາມຫວນຫນັງຂອງບັນດາຜູ້ຮັບຂໍ້ມູນ Connection。ຄູ່ມູນນີ້ແມ່ນ IsolationLevelEnum ຄູ່ມູນ。ຄູ່ມູນຄົງທີ່ແມ່ນ adXactChaos。
ຄວາມຄິດເຫັນ:IsolationLevel ຈະມີຜົນງານຈົນກວ່າການເອິ້ນຕອນຕໍ່ໄປຂອງພະນັກງານ BeginTrans。
ຄຳສັ່ງ
objconn.IsolationLevel
ບົດສະຫນາມ
<% set conn=Server.CreateObject("ADODB.Connection") conn.Provider="Microsoft.Jet.OLEDB.4.0" conn.IsolationLevel=adXactIsolated conn.Open(Server.Mappath("northwind.mdb")) response.write(conn.IsolationLevel) conn.Close %>
IsolationLevelEnum
ຄວາມປະກອບ | ຄູ່ມູນ | ການອະທິບາຍ |
---|---|---|
adXactUnspecified | -1 | ບໍ່ສາມາດໃຊ້ລະດັບການຫວນຫນັງທີ່ກໍານົດໄວ້ໄດ້ ຍ້ອນຜູ້ສະໜອງກຳລັງໃຊ້ລະດັບການຫວນຫນັງທີ່ຕ່າງກັນ ແລະ ບໍ່ສາມາດກຳນົດມັນໄດ້。 |
adXactChaos | 16 | 无法覆盖更高级别的事务。 |
adXactBrowse | 256 | ສາມາດເບິ່ງການປ່ຽນແປງທີ່ຈະເກີດຂຶ້ນໃນຄວາມສະບາຍລະບຽບອື່ນ. |
adXactReadUncommitted | 256 | adXactCursorStability |
adXactReadCommitted | adXactReadCommitted | 4096 |
ສາມາດເບິ່ງການປ່ຽນແປງທີ່ໄດ້ຮັບການການສັນຍາລະບຽບທີ່ອື່ນ. | adXactReadCommitted | 4096 |
ກັບ adXactCursorStability | adXactRepeatableRead | 65536 |
ບໍ່ສາມາດເບິ່ງການປ່ຽນແປງທີ່ເກີດຂຶ້ນໃນຄວາມສະບາຍລະບຽບອື່ນມາ ແຕ່ການສອບສວນໃໝ່ສາມາດການຊອກບັນທຶກ Recordset ຂໍ້ມູນໃໝ່. | adXactSerializable | adXactIsolated |
ການດຳເນີນຂອງຄວາມສະບາຍລະບຽບກັບຄວາມສະບາຍລະບຽບອື່ນ | adXactSerializable | 1048576 |